Output fafbc80dfdfffd82c6af3b2f4b220f46ea9f145a43f5751b1aedbefaaea2e1a8:0

value
3490000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c02f00717e5443e03ca549175d040a6f9e19614 OP_EQUAL
address
3LHjHnXYTGEVpo3GHRVYWhCTi9EAc6H5xq
transaction
fafbc80dfdfffd82c6af3b2f4b220f46ea9f145a43f5751b1aedbefaaea2e1a8
confirmations
14589
spent
true